It was calculated that more than 50% of customers can use both a mobile app and physical store shopping. Which means that these notions aren't mutually exclusive. Moreover, one can help another. In such a manner, you can improve your in-store experience with the help of a mobile app. For instance, with a barcode scanner app, your customers can get more information about a product and its peculiarities without pinging a staff member. As well as that, your customers can pre-order goods and pick them up whenever they like.rnMVP feature list Still, there are some features which are an absolute must in your retail mobile app. Here they are:rnConvenient catalogue. It has to be really well-organized and structured catalogue to help users save their time and nerves. Here's a tip for you, use only high-quality goods photos and keep your catalogue up-to-date. Nothing drives customers crazy as an item which you can see in the app but can't buy because there are none. A lot of filters. Customers are very demanding nowadays that is why it would be useful to add additional filters to the usual ones, like size, colour and so on. Convenient payments. Add several payment options. Not all people use only Visa or MasterCard. Different options give a user right to choose. It would be also great if you add total cost feature to your shopping cart, so a user can see whether he has enough money or it's necessary to exclude one or a few items.
